Which Xcaret park fits your travel style best?

Here is the honest MFTravels reading. Not every park delivers the same value to every profile.
The key is choosing with intention, not by impulse.

Classic must-do

Xcaret Park

The most complete and representative experience. It blends nature, culture, underground rivers, wildlife, performances, and a full-day experience.

Nature and water

Xel-Há

A park focused on water activities, floating, snorkeling, and enjoying a more open natural environment.

Adventure

Xplor

The park for travelers who want action: zip lines, amphibious vehicles, underground caves, and a much more active experience.

Sensory experience

Xenses

A shorter and more creative park focused on illusion, sensations, visual experiences, and shareable moments.

Night & atmosphere

Xoximilco

A nighttime experience with music, local atmosphere, themed celebration, and a more social vibe.

  • Best for adults, couples, or groups wanting a more festive evening.
  • Not usually the first recommendation for families with small children.
  • Works better as a special night within your trip rather than a daytime park replacement.

Nature-focused

Xenotes

An experience centered on cenotes, nature, and a more specialized outing outside the traditional park format.

Quick comparison: which one should you choose?

If you do not want to read everything, here is the fast-track version.

Park Best for Ideal duration Activity level MFTravels view
Xcaret Families, first-time visitors, full overview Full day Medium The strongest all-around option if you want to play it safe.
Xel-Há Water, relaxed day, couples Full day Medium Excellent for enjoying nature without a rushed pace.
Xplor Adventure, groups, adrenaline Full day High The best fit if you want a physical and exciting day.
Xenses Visual experiences, short trips, photos Half day Low-medium Original and creative, great as a lighter complement.
Xoximilco Nightlife, groups, atmosphere Night Medium More social and festive than family-oriented.
Xenotes Nature and cenotes Full day Medium Highly focused and ideal for cenote lovers.

MFTravels tips before booking an Xcaret experience

Choose based on your profile

Do not book by reputation alone. Choose based on the day you actually want: complete, relaxed, intense, or social.

Watch your time and logistics

Check duration, departure, return, and transport details. Sometimes the best park depends more on timing than on budget.

Avoid overloading your itinerary

Two intense park days in a row can wear you down. Sometimes the best trip includes park + beach + rest.

Frequently asked questions before booking

Which Xcaret park is best for a first visit to Riviera Maya?
If you are only doing one and want the most complete overview, Xcaret is usually the safest and broadest choice.
Which one works best for couples?
It depends on your style. Xel-Há is great for a more relaxed water day, Xoximilco for a special night, and Xplor for active couples.
What is better: adventure or a complete all-around experience?
If adrenaline is your priority, Xplor stands out. If you want the most rounded and representative experience, Xcaret is usually the stronger option.
